Virginia Woolf: The Patterns of Ordinary Experience
Lorraine Sim
Offers a reading of Virginia Woolf's conception of ordinary experience as revealed in her fiction and nonfiction. Contending that Woolf's representations of everyday life both acknowledge and provide a challenge to characterizations of daily life as mundane, this title shows how Woolf explores the potential of everyday experience.
